Transaction 7404057ecff103f1646ba1f7def3512a16ffac995b85fcdf4f6d5b6101a4a281
1 Input
1 Output
-
7404057ecff103f1646ba1f7def3512a16ffac995b85fcdf4f6d5b6101a4a281:0
- value
- 90997
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 840f7853e3af3d02279bf43ffd00fead9232d7ab OP_EQUAL
- address
- 3DjHejz1SPoQsYmjDmH3nczpr89xxCPfMx